
The latest tranche of declassified Jeffrey Epstein documents, released by the U.S. Department of Justice in early 2026, has once again thrust one of the world’s most enduring mysteries into the spotlight: the 2007 disappearance of three-year-old British girl Madeleine McCann.
Buried within the vast collection of court records, witness statements, and investigative tips is a single reference to Madeleine—a 2020 tip to the FBI describing a 2009 encounter. According to the redacted witness, while walking home from a local shop in late 2009, they spotted a woman who bore a striking resemblance to Ghislaine Maxwell walking hand-in-hand with a young girl estimated to be around six years old. The child, the tipster claimed, matched Madeleine’s features, right down to her distinctive eye and general appearance at that projected age. The woman appeared anxious, hurrying the girl along and showing visible discomfort when noticed.
This account, preserved in document EFTA01249618, was submitted years after Madeleine vanished from her family’s holiday apartment in Portugal’s Praia da Luz. Her parents, Kate and Gerry McCann, had left her and her siblings asleep while dining nearby with friends; upon returning, they discovered her gone. The case exploded into global headlines, spawning endless theories, searches, and false leads.
Why include this in Epstein-related files? The documents aggregate a broad array of public tips, allegations, and peripheral mentions tied to Epstein’s sprawling sex-trafficking investigation and Maxwell’s 2021 conviction. The witness drew the parallel due to Maxwell’s notoriety and the child’s approximate age progression.
Yet officials on both sides of the Atlantic have been clear: This is not new evidence. No corroboration exists—no photos, no follow-up identification, no forensic ties. British and American authorities emphasize that the reference holds no verified link between Madeleine’s abduction and Epstein’s criminal empire. It remains one of countless unproven sightings that flood high-profile missing-persons investigations.
The Epstein files themselves—spanning millions of pages—contain flight logs, emails, depositions, and random public submissions. Madeleine appears nowhere else in direct connection: not in visitor records, not in victim statements, not in any substantiated network activity.
Meanwhile, the official probe into Madeleine’s fate centers on Christian Brückner, a convicted sex offender with ties to the Algarve region at the time. German prosecutors have long named him prime suspect, though no charges for her case have materialized, and he was released from unrelated prison in late 2025.
The resurfacing of this tip has ignited fresh online frenzy, with viral posts comparing Maxwell to old suspect sketches and fueling wild speculation. But without concrete proof, it serves mainly as a reminder of how unresolved tragedies attract every rumor imaginable.
For the McCann family, still seeking answers nearly two decades later, such mentions offer no closure—only more noise around an already heartbreaking void.
